Investigating the Impact of Information Technology- enhanced Constructivist Teaching on Engineering Undergraduates Learning and Engagement

Kui Qian,Di Liu, Hong Lu, Gui Chen

INTERNATIONAL JOURNAL OF ENGINEERING EDUCATION(2023)

Abstract
To better promote the role of traditional constructivist teaching models, this study investigates on the impact of information technology-enhanced constructivist teaching on engineering undergraduates learning and engagement. Firstly, the framework of constructivist teaching theory model based on data analysis is constructed, and the relationship among the constructivist teaching model, teaching activity data and flow experience is explicit. Secondly, a real-time teaching management assisted analysis software is developed by ourselves, which expands the mere management tool to an educational method and integrated application. Finally, a practical study is conducted, and the investigation results show that technology information-enhanced constructivist teaching can improve effectiveness by facilitating flow experiences. In addition, real-time feedback on teaching evaluation is positively correlated with the overall assessment of learning effectiveness.
